本發明應用的眼鏡鉸鍊定位結構〔如第1圖〕,是對眼鏡組體3包含的眼鏡框1在和二鏡腳2作方位銜接,是採以:沿著眼鏡框1兩外側的銜接段落11在朝後層面是凹入一開放區域12,在該開放區域12的靠上段落是形成一缺口131朝後的容納空間13、及靠下段落則是凹入一開口141朝上的容納空間14(在此的開口141亦可呈上下相通狀),以允許一鏡腳2位在作用一端延伸的一截桿段21可稍施以外力使擠壓切入前述眼鏡框1開放區域12的上下容納空間13、14〔如第4圖〕,以利二鏡腳2在朝外展開〔如第5圖〕或內閉合時〔如第3圖〕能與眼鏡框1相鄰的銜接段落11之間保持一確切的方位限制,且即使日後須更換取下二鏡腳2亦不會破壞相鄰限制部件。 The eyeglass hinge positioning structure used in the present invention (as shown in FIG. 1) is such that the eyeglass frame 1 included in the eyeglass assembly 3 is in abutment with the two temples 2, and is taken along the connecting section 11 on both outer sides of the eyeglass frame 1. In the rearward facing layer, an open area 12 is recessed, the upper section of the open area 12 is an accommodating space 13 forming a notch 131 rearward, and the lower section is an accommodating space 14 recessed by an opening 141 upward. (The opening 141 here can also be vertically connected), so that a segment 21 of the temple 2 extending at one end of the working end can be externally pressed to cut into the upper and lower sides of the open area 12 of the spectacle frame 1. Spaces 13, 14 (as shown in Fig. 4), between the two segments 2, when deployed outward (as in Fig. 5) or closed inside (as in Fig. 3), which can be adjacent to the eyeglass frame 1 Maintaining an exact bearing limit, and even replacing the second temple 2 in the future will not damage the adjacent restraining members.

前面提到的眼鏡框1位在開放區域12靠上一端形成的缺口131與靠下一端上下相通的開口141位置亦可作對調,使上下端是各別呈相通的開口141和一側為缺口131狀,以配合二鏡腳2在作用 一端延伸的一截桿段21稍施以外力能擠壓切入這種缺口131在下、開口141在上的上下容納空間14、13〔在此未作圖面表示〕。 The position of the opening 141 formed by the first end of the eyeglass frame 1 at the upper end of the open area 12 and the opening 141 of the lower end of the open area 12 can also be reversed, so that the upper and lower ends are respectively connected to each other and the one side is notched. 131 shape to match the two-leg 2 A section of the rod 21 extending at one end can be squeezed into the upper and lower accommodating spaces 14, 13 of the notch 131 at the lower and opening 141 (not shown here).

沿續前述,眼鏡組體3包含的眼鏡框1位在開放區域12靠上段落的缺口131〔如第1、3圖〕,是呈鄰近容納空間13為較窄、及朝外漸寬的楔形延伸,以利鏡腳2一端延伸的桿段21可沿著靠上段落的楔形延伸缺口131切入開放區域12的上下容納空間13、14〔如第4圖〕,並保持合宜的彈性阻擋鏡腳2一端桿段21外脫落。 As described above, the eyeglass frame 1 included in the eyeglass frame 3 is located in the open area 12 with the notch 131 of the upper section (as shown in Figs. 1 and 3), and is a wedge shape which is narrower adjacent to the accommodation space 13 and which is gradually widened outward. Extending, the rod segment 21 extending at one end of the temple 2 can be cut into the upper and lower receiving spaces 13 and 14 of the open area 12 along the wedge-shaped extending notch 131 of the upper section (as shown in FIG. 4), and the flexible elastic blocking mirror is maintained. 2 One end of the rod section 21 is detached.

在對前面提到的眼鏡組體3包含的鏡腳2位在作用一端延伸的一截桿段21,是可在靠上段落的相應兩側形成一截平面22〔如第7圖〕、及在靠下段落則保持一截與眼鏡框1相應容納空間14相符的桿段,以使鏡腳2的該截桿段21略窄二平面22能沿著眼鏡框1鄰近開放區域12的靠上段落缺口131推入〔如第2圖〕,並保持適切的被限制在靠上的容納空間13。 In a pair of rod segments 21 extending at one end of the temple 2 included in the aforementioned lens assembly 3, a section plane 22 can be formed on the respective sides of the upper section (as shown in FIG. 7), and In the lower section, a section of the rod corresponding to the corresponding receiving space 14 of the spectacle frame 1 is maintained, so that the truncated section 21 of the temple 2 is slightly narrower. The plane 22 can be along the upper section of the spectacle frame 1 adjacent to the open area 12. The notch 131 is pushed in (as shown in Fig. 2) and remains properly confined to the upper receiving space 13.

另對眼鏡組體3包含的鏡腳2位在作用一端延伸的一截桿段21,是可在整截桿段21的相應兩側形成平面22〔如第8圖〕,以利鏡腳2的該截桿段21略窄二平面22能沿著眼鏡框1鄰近開放區域12的靠上段落缺口131推入,並保持適切的被限制在開放區域12的上下容納空間13、14。 In addition, the pair of legs 21 extending at one end of the temple 2 included in the lens assembly 3 can form a plane 22 on the corresponding sides of the entire segment 21 (as shown in FIG. 8) to facilitate the temple 2 The section 22 of the section 21 is slightly narrower. The plane 22 can be pushed along the upper section of the eyeglass frame 1 adjacent the open section 12 and remains properly confined to the upper and lower receiving spaces 13, 14 of the open area 12.

而對眼鏡組體3包含的鏡腳2位在作用一端延伸的一截桿段21,是可在整截桿段21的相應兩側形成平面22,並在兩側呈平面22該截桿段21靠下段落的朝向鏡腳2一端凹設一缺口23〔如第9圖〕,以利鏡腳2的該截桿段21略窄二平面22能沿著眼鏡框1鄰近開放 區域12的靠上段落缺口131推入,並保持適切的被限制在開放區域12的上下容納空間13、14。 The pair of rod segments 21 extending at one end of the temple 2 included in the lens assembly 3 can form a plane 22 on the respective sides of the entire section 21 and a plane 22 on both sides. 21, a notch 23 is recessed toward the end of the lower end of the temple 2 (as shown in FIG. 9), so that the section 21 of the temple 2 is slightly narrower. The plane 22 can be opened adjacent to the frame 1. The upper segment notch 131 of the region 12 is pushed in and remains properly confined to the upper and lower receiving spaces 13, 14 of the open region 12.

前述提到的眼鏡組體3包含的鏡腳2位在作用一端與相鄰的一截桿段21之間是允許保持一截腰部24〔如第7、8、9圖〕,以利鏡腳2一端延伸的桿段21在切入眼鏡框1開放區域12的上下容納空間13、14〔如第6圖〕,可一併使前述腰部24抵靠在開放區域12的相應層面,使二鏡腳2在朝外展開或內閉合保持平穩狀態。 The aforementioned lens assembly 3 includes a temple 2 position between the active end and the adjacent one of the segments 21 to allow a waist portion 24 (such as Figures 7, 8, and 9) to be used to facilitate the temple. The rod portion 21 extending at one end is cut into the upper and lower receiving spaces 13, 14 of the open region 12 of the eyeglass frame 1 (as shown in Fig. 6), and the waist portion 24 can be abutted against the corresponding layer of the open region 12 to make the two mirror legs 2 Keep it steady when it is deployed outward or closed.

前面提到的眼鏡組體3包含的鏡腳2在與眼鏡框1的組設方式可採由上朝下的切入〔如第1圖〕,亦即使鏡腳2一端延伸的桿段21沿著眼鏡框1靠上段落的容納空間13引入,一併使鏡腳2的腰部24通過靠上段落的缺口131,以使該截桿段21靠下段落被置入眼鏡框1相應的容納空間14,以獲有確切的方位限制。 The lens assembly 2 included in the lens assembly 3 mentioned above can be cut from the upper side downwards as in the eyeglass frame 1 (as shown in FIG. 1), and even if the rod portion 21 extending at one end of the temple 2 is along the eye The frame 1 is introduced into the accommodating space 13 of the upper section, and the waist portion 24 of the temple 2 is passed through the notch 131 of the upper section so that the section of the section 21 is placed in the corresponding accommodating space 14 of the spectacles frame 1 . In order to obtain the exact position limit.

另眼鏡組體3包含的鏡腳2與眼鏡框1的組設方式亦可採由側邊的推入〔如第2圖〕,亦即使鏡腳2一端延伸的桿段21較窄二平面22沿著眼鏡框1靠上段落的楔形延伸缺口131略迫緊的推入、以使桿段21靠下部位置入眼鏡框1相應的容納空間14,而桿段21靠上部位則引入相應的容納空間13,以保持一確切的方位限制。 The combination of the temple 2 and the eyeglass frame 1 included in the eyeglass assembly 3 can also be pushed by the side (as shown in FIG. 2), even if the segment 21 extending at one end of the temple 2 is narrower than the plane 22 The wedge-shaped extending notch 131 of the upper section of the eyeglass frame 1 is pushed forward slightly so that the rod section 21 is placed in the lower position into the corresponding receiving space 14 of the spectacle frame 1, and the upper part of the rod section 21 is introduced into the corresponding receiving space. 13, to maintain an exact positional limit.

同時,當鏡腳2在與眼鏡框1組設完成作外展開〔如第6圖〕的配戴使用,是可藉鏡腳2位在作用一側形成的上傾斜段落25抵靠在眼鏡框1相應外側周邊15,使扣入的桿段21受到眼鏡框1的朝內推擠壓而保持一合宜阻擋。 At the same time, when the temple 2 is assembled with the eyeglass frame 1 for external deployment (as shown in FIG. 6), the upper inclined section 25 formed by the two sides of the temple on the active side is abutted against the eyeglass frame. The corresponding outer periphery 15 causes the engaged rod section 21 to be pressed inward by the eyeglass frame 1 to maintain a proper resistance.

前述組設在眼鏡框1的二鏡腳2在須作朝內收折實施〔如 第6圖〕,是可藉鏡腳2的一截腰部24靠內一側對應抵靠在眼鏡框1的抵頂面16,使切入眼鏡框1兩旁的桿段21能受到二鏡腳2在內收折而獲有確切阻擋〔在此未作圖面表示〕。 The aforementioned two sets of the temples 2 disposed in the eyeglass frame 1 are required to be folded inwardly [eg Fig. 6], the inner side of the waist portion 24 of the temple 2 can be abutted against the top surface 16 of the eyeglass frame 1, so that the rod segments 21 cut into the frame 1 can be received by the two mirrors 2 The inside is folded and there is an exact blockage (not shown here).
